Gosh, I haven't read it in Swedish in *so* long. But I believe it's mostly last names. I mean, Frodo is still Frodo and Aragorn is still Aragorn. But I believe that in the newer translation they completely changed Baggins, Brandybuck, Took, etc. And probably the other hobbit names too, although I don't think they changed Gamgee. It just seems so awkward. I can understand giving them a Swedish ring, for everything to make a bit more sense, like in Harry Potter and the Goblet of Fire Gilderoy Lockheart is Gyllenroy Lockman. Just because it's easier to pronounce and read as a young child.
But with LotR they're not aimed for little kids anyway, so there's no point at all in translating the names. And Barliman Butterbur was at least called Barliman Smörblomma in the old version, but in the new translation it's Malte Smörblom. Which isn't a Swedinized name, but a completely new one. Eew. So awkward. And they've re-translated the different places and the One Ring poem and it's just noooo!
